Guide to LA County Sheriff's Office Jail System, California

Overview of the Facility

The LA County Sheriff's Office operates one of the largest jail systems in the United States. It manages several facilities, including the Men’s Central Jail, Twin Towers Correctional Facility, and the Century Regional Detention Facility. These facilities are designed to hold and manage inmates, both pre-trial detainees and those sentenced for misdemeanor and felony crimes.

How to Locate an Inmate

To locate an inmate in the LA County Sheriff's Office Jail System, you can use the online inmate locator on the Los Angeles Sheriff's Department website. All you need is the inmate’s full name or booking number.

Visitation Information and Hours

Visitation rules may vary depending on the specific facility within the jail system. Generally, visits must be scheduled in advance, and visitors are required to adhere to strict guidelines regarding attire and conduct. Specific visiting hours and scheduling procedures are listed on the facility’s website under the 'Inmate Visiting Info' section.

How to Send Money

Inmates in LA County jails can receive funds via mail, in-person deposits, or through an online payment system. The online provider for the LA County Sheriff's Office Jail System is Access Corrections. Here, you can create an account to send money electronically.

Phone Calls and Video Options

Inmates are allowed to make outgoing phone calls through a system managed by 'ICSolutions', which they can access during designated times. Additionally, video visitation options are available in some facilities, which can be arranged similarly to an in-person visit.

Inmate Services and Programs

The LA County Sheriff's Office Jail System offers various rehabilitative programs including educational courses, substance abuse programs, and vocational training to help inmates successfully reintegrate into society upon release.

History of the Facility

Established in 1850, the LA County Sheriff's Jail System has grown significantly, evolving to meet the increasing needs of law enforcement in Los Angeles County.

Security and Management Information

Security in these facilities is top priority with high-level surveillance and monitoring systems. The facilities are managed by the LA County Sheriff's Office, committed to ensuring the safety and welfare of both the inmates and staff.

Legal and Visitation Rights

Inmates in the LA County Jail System have rights to visitation subject to certain conditions and restrictions. Legal representation is also permitted, with attorneys allowed to visit their clients within designated hours.

Booking and Release Process

The booking process involves documentation, a medical screening, and assigning an inmate number and housing. The release process can vary depending on court orders and bail conditions.
